ABOUT FREE BETTING TIPS

About Free betting tips

The Level of competition is intense but this provides you the top tips as being the tipsters are continually on the lookout for strategies to endorse successful bets regularly.So, should you are searching for advice from professionals with a substantial acquire rate, then our System is your go-to hub.Oddpedia's free sports activities betting tips a

read more